Somewhere along the way during the last 20 years, we started equating what’s measurable with what’s meaningful. In other words: If it can be scanned, tracked, or predicted, then it must be true… right?

· Tech,Communications,Clients

But here’s the problem: technology doesn’t live outside human bias. Every algorithm is built on assumptions. Every insight is shapedby what we choose to see and ignore.

This blind faith in data is especially dangerous when misinformation,deepfakes, and influence campaigns are manipulating not just facts, but public perception itself.

This doesn’t just happen in political realms. Misinformation and disinformation influence campaigns are increasingly being executed in the commercial and business world.
